🎯 一款可定制、具备反检测功能的云浏览器,由自主研发的 Chromium驱动,专为网页爬虫AI 代理设计。👉立即试用
返回博客

什么是ETL管道?数据提取、转换和加载的全面指南

Michael Lee
Michael Lee

Expert Network Defense Engineer

08-Dec-2025
快速浏览

需要可靠的数据来支持您的ETL管道吗?通过Scrapeless代理提升您的提取阶段——快速、可靠且价格实惠的解决方案满足各种需求。

在数据分析和商业智能的世界中,高效移动和处理信息的能力至关重要。ETL管道是这一领域的核心概念,代表了一种系统化的过程,用于将数据从一个或多个来源移动到可以进行分析的目的地。ETL代表提取、转换和加载,它是一种特定类型的数据管道,对于维护组织内部的数据质量和一致性至关重要[1]。

本指南将引导您了解典型企业ETL数据提取管道的三个阶段,探讨其好处,并说明高质量代理解决方案在初始提取阶段成功执行中的必要性。

1. ETL管道解释

ETL管道是一个有序的过程集合,用于将数据从一个系统移动到另一个系统,简化数据处理和提高效率[2]。

a. 提取

这是初始阶段,从某个源或数据池中收集原始数据。来源可以包括内部数据库(如NoSQL)到外部开源目标,如社交媒体平台或竞争对手网站。数据提取的过程可以涉及多种技术,包括完全提取、增量提取或基于API的提取[3]。在从公共网络提取数据时,通常需要使用强大的代理来管理连接请求并避免IP被阻止。

b. 转换

提取的数据很少是统一状态;它通常以多种格式(例如,JSON、CSV、HTML、SQL)进行收集。转换阶段指的是结构化、清理和验证这些数据,以使其符合适合目标系统的统一格式。这可能包括数据清理、去重、标准化和聚合。公司通常在数据清理上花费大量时间,而健全的ETL管道旨在自动化这一过程。

c. 加载

加载是最后一个阶段,涉及将转换后的数据实际转移或上传到最终目的地,如数据仓库、CRM或数据库。这个目的地允许对数据进行分析,以生成可操作的输出。常见的目的地包括Amazon S3、Google Cloud、Microsoft Azure、SFTP或内部API。加载的主要类型包括初始加载、增量加载和完全刷新。

特性 ETL管道 数据管道
范围 特定过程(提取、转换、加载) 针对整个数据收集架构的更广泛术语
重点 数据转换和结构化 数据移动和流动
转换 在加载之前发生(T然后L) 可以在加载之前或之后发生(T然后L,或L然后T - ELT)
最佳适用 更小、更复杂的数据集;结构化数据 大型、非结构化数据集;实时数据

2. ETL管道的好处

实施强有力的ETL管道架构为希望利用数据促进增长和竞争优势的企业提供了多个关键好处。

a. 从多个源聚合原始数据

精心设计的ETL流程使公司能够高效收集来自多个来源的各种格式的原始数据,并将其输入到其系统中进行分析。这种更广泛的视角确保了决策更加与当前消费者和竞争对手趋势紧密相连。

b. 缩短'洞察时间'

通过自动化从初始收集到最终加载的过程,获得可操作洞察所需的时间显著减少。与其进行人工审核和转换,简化的过程可以更快进行分析和响应。

c. 释放公司资源

稳健的ETL管道自动化数据格式化和清理,这往往是耗时的任务。通过自动化这些步骤,公司可以释放人员和资源,专注于更高价值的活动,如高级分析和战略规划。

3. 代理在提取阶段的关键作用

当提取阶段涉及从公共网络收集数据(网络爬取)时,代理基础设施的可靠性和质量成为最关键的因素。没有高性能的代理,提取过程可能会受到IP封锁、验证码和响应时间缓慢的严重影响。

Scrapeless代理:驱动可靠的数据提取

对于依赖外部数据进行ETL管道的企业,Scrapeless代理提供了提取阶段所需的强大、可扩展的解决方案。Scrapeless提供访问真实住宅、数据中心、IPv6和静态ISP IP,确保高成功率和低延迟,以满足高要求的数据收集任务。

Scrapeless在195多个国家拥有超过9000万的住宅IP,提供无与伦比的覆盖范围、速度和可靠性。这一庞大而多样化的IP池对于在大规模提取过程中保持匿名性和避免被检测至关重要,这是网络爬取最佳实践的关键组成部分。

🌍 住宅代理

  • 195+个国家的9000万+真实IP
  • 自动轮换,99.98%成功率
  • 地理目标支持
  • HTTP/HTTPS/SOCKS5协议
  • <0.5秒响应时间
  • 高耐久性和快速下载速度

⚡ 数据中心代理

  • 99.99%的正常运行时间及超快响应
  • 无限会话时长
  • 易于API集成
  • 高带宽,低延迟
  • 支持HTTP/HTTPS/SOCKS5

🔐 IPv6代理

  • 5000万+经过验证的IPv6 IP
  • 自动轮换
  • 高匿名性,专用IP
  • 符合GDPR和CCPA
  • 按GB计费

🏠 静态ISP代理

  • 专用静态住宅IP,提供数据中心IP的稳定性和住宅IP的信任度。
  • 99.99%的正常运行时间和低延迟
  • 适用于需要高信任度的长期会话的平台。
  • 地理目标支持
  • HTTP/HTTPS/SOCKS5协议

Scrapeless还提供可以自动化整个数据收集和转换过程的解决方案,如Scrapeless与Make的集成MCP集成指南,通过提供干净、可直接使用的数据,能够显著加快“数据洞察时间”。对于专注于竞争情报的企业,利用最佳价格跟踪工具通常是成功ETL管道的直接结果。

4. 自动化ETL管道

许多公司选择使用专业工具来自动化其数据收集和ETL管道流程。这种方法使企业能够专注于其核心业务,同时利用第三方开发和运营的自主ETL架构。

自动化的主要好处包括:

  • 无需基础设施或代码的网络数据提取。
  • 不需额外的技术人力。
  • 数据会自动清理、解析和合成,并以您选择的统一格式(JSON、CSV、HTML或Microsoft Excel)交付。这有效取代了手动的转换阶段。
  • 数据直接交付到公司的目标位置(例如,Amazon S3、API)。

5. 常见问题解答(FAQ)

问:ETL管道和数据管道之间有什么区别?
答:ETL管道是一种特定类型的数据管道,其中转换(T)发生在加载(L)之前。数据管道是一个更广泛的术语,涵盖了移动数据的整个架构,包括ETL、ELT(抽取、加载、转换)或简单的数据移动流程[4]。

问:为什么在ETL提取阶段需要代理?
答:当提取涉及从公共网站收集数据(网络爬取)时,代理是必需的,以轮换IP地址、分发请求,并防止爬虫的IP被反机器人系统封锁。高质量的代理(如Scrapeless提供的代理)确保提取过程可靠且可扩展。

问:我可以使用Python构建ETL管道吗?
答:可以,Python是构建ETL管道的热门选择。像Pandas这样的库用于数据处理和转换,而像Apache Airflow或Luigi这样的工具可以用于管理管道的工作流和调度。

问:ETL过程中的主要挑战是什么?
A:最主要的挑战往往是转换阶段,因为它涉及清理、标准化和将来自不同来源的数据协调为一致的格式。提取数据的质量也是一个主要挑战,这就是为什么可靠的提取方法,通常由强大的代理支持,是必不可少的。

Q:什么是ELT管道?
A:ELT代表提取、加载、转换。在这种模型中,数据首先被提取并直接加载到数据仓库(L)中,然后在仓库内执行转换(T)。这种方法通常更适合基于云的数据仓库和大数据集。

在Scrapeless,我们仅访问公开可用的数据,并严格遵循适用的法律、法规和网站隐私政策。本博客中的内容仅供演示之用,不涉及任何非法或侵权活动。我们对使用本博客或第三方链接中的信息不做任何保证,并免除所有责任。在进行任何抓取活动之前,请咨询您的法律顾问,并审查目标网站的服务条款或获取必要的许可。

最受欢迎的文章

目录